HOW TO APPLY FOR AUSTRALIAN GENERAL SKILLED MIGRATION VISA



The Assistant Minister set a cap for offshore General Skilled Migration (GSM) visas which takes effect on 22 September 2015. The following  offshore General Skilled Migration (GSM) visas are affected:
  • Skilled Independent (subclass 175)
  • Skilled Sponsored (subclass 176)
  • Skilled Regional Sponsored (subclass 475).
As such un-finalised packages for those subclasses are taken now not to have been made and the relevant visa software charge can be refunded to affected applicants.

APPLYING FOR A SKILLED MIGRATION VISA

The first step in the process of Points Tested Skilled Migration or General Skilled Migration is to submit an Expression of Interest (EOI) in SkillSelect. SkillSelect is the Department’s online system for assisting with the skilled migration process.

SkillSelect may be used to submit an EOI for all professional visa subclasses consisting of factors examined professional migration visas, company sponsored visas and commercial enterprise visas. For points examined and business visas, SkillSelect is a obligatory part of the application procedure. For organisation subsidized visas, SkillSelect isn’t always mandatory but can be used to help within the locating of an employer. Earlier than you submit your EOI, you may need to meet necessities of the visa subclass which you are interested in.
When you have abilities and need to apply for a factors tested professional migration visa emigrate to Australia, you need to submit and Expression of interest (EOI) and meet the necessities for the visa subclass you wish to specific an interest in.
Once your EOI has been submitted, you may be invited to apply for a skilled migration visa.

If you are invited to apply for a skilled migration visa you will have 60 days to inn a visa application to be able to be assessed by using a processing group in opposition to the visa subclass necessities. Every visa has exceptional eligibility requirements that you have to also meet. We advise you take a look at the eligibility requirements of every visa prior to filing your EOI.
At time of invitation, you must nominate an occupation that is on the relevant skilled occupation list.
